I simply made the cake, frosted and did some messy piping(I wanted it to look crazy instead of perfectly piped) , then used cake sparkles, fondant tiaras and fun candles, all found at Michaels. After, I added some mini bottles from the liquor store. And the very best, topped it off with a barbie and shot glass toilet both found on Amazon. BIG HIT!
